Output eede7be0b6fe33d39843bc867b5775699f6bbbc71307aa59ba1c17a8b31a6c87:0

value
669799522
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c948058e40a116b1246779db371772e84c5e4b6 OP_EQUALVERIFY OP_CHECKSIG
address
154idVkRTuFHd91ztSHgp48inCMzgLiSLd
transaction
eede7be0b6fe33d39843bc867b5775699f6bbbc71307aa59ba1c17a8b31a6c87
confirmations
514275
spent
true